What Is Therapeutic Plasma Exchange?

Therapeutic Plasma Exchange (TPE) is a medical procedure in which blood is drawn from the patient and passed through an advanced apheresis machine. The machine separates plasma — the liquid portion of blood that carries proteins, antibodies, inflammatory factors, and aging-related molecules — from the cellular components.

The old plasma is removed and replaced with purified albumin solution, while all blood cells are returned to the patient. This process effectively removes harmful or aging-associated proteins and replaces them with clean albumin — the body’s most potent natural anti-inflammatory and antioxidant protein.

TPE has been performed safely worldwide for over 50 years and is the foundation of all treatment protocols at Global Apheresis.

Alzheimer’s & Cognitive Decline

The AMBAR trial demonstrated that plasma exchange with albumin replacement slowed cognitive and functional decline by 52–71% in mild-to-moderate Alzheimer’s disease. The trial’s author list includes our Medical Director, Dr. Dobri Kiprov.

What to Expect at your visit

Before the procedure

A single-use sterile tubing set is connected to one or both arms with a needle.
Depending on the length of treatment, more permanent access options may be considered.

During the procedure

1. A small portion of the blood is cycled through the device. Less than a cup of blood is outside of the body at any time.

2. The blood is then mixed with a fluid that prevents it from clotting.

3. The system spins the blood in a centrifuge, separating it into plasma and other blood components.

4. As plasma is removed, it is replaced with a fluid recommended by a doctor.

Slowing of Alzheimer’s Progression

AMBAR Trial — multicenter, rand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led study of 322 patients with mild-to-moderate Alzheimer’s disease.

Biological Age Reversal

Kim et al. (2022), GeroScience — first clinical evidence that TPE reduces biological age as measured by Horvath and GrimAge clocks, with Dr. Kiprov as co-author and clinical collaborator.

Established Safety Record

Therapeutic plasma exchange has been performed worldwide for over 50 years with a well-documented safety profile across hundreds of clinical trials.
